- who: Jorge Fernando Marquez-Peu00f1aranda et al. from the Departamento de Construcciones Civiles, Universidad Francisco de Paula Santander, Avenida Gran Colombia have published the paper: Probabilistic Assessment of Biodeterioration Effects on Reinforced Concrete Sewers, in the Journal: (JOURNAL)
- what: In this work an idealized external environment where no settlements occur was considered, and two main failure modes related with concrete biodeterioration were studied: failure at the crown and failure at the waterline walls.
